| func TestMaintenanceHashKV(t *testing.T) { |
| defer testutil.AfterTest(t) |
| |
| clus := integration.NewClusterV3(t, &integration.ClusterConfig{Size: 3}) |
| defer clus.Terminate(t) |
| |
| for i := 0; i < 3; i++ { |
| if _, err := clus.RandClient().Put(context.Background(), "foo", "bar"); err != nil { |
| t.Fatal(err) |
| } |
| } |
| |
| var hv uint32 |
| for i := 0; i < 3; i++ { |
| cli := clus.Client(i) |
| // ensure writes are replicated |
| if _, err := cli.Get(context.TODO(), "foo"); err != nil { |
| t.Fatal(err) |
| } |
| hresp, err := cli.HashKV(context.Background(), clus.Members[i].GRPCAddr(), 0) |
| if err != nil { |
| t.Fatal(err) |
| } |
| if hv == 0 { |
| hv = hresp.Hash |
| continue |
| } |
| if hv != hresp.Hash { |
| t.Fatalf("#%d: hash expected %d, got %d", i, hv, hresp.Hash) |
| } |
| } |
| } |
| |
| func TestMaintenanceMoveLeader(t *testing.T) { |
| defer testutil.AfterTest(t) |
| |
| clus := integration.NewClusterV3(t, &integration.ClusterConfig{Size: 3}) |
| defer clus.Terminate(t) |
| |
| oldLeadIdx := clus.WaitLeader(t) |
| targetIdx := (oldLeadIdx + 1) % 3 |
| target := uint64(clus.Members[targetIdx].ID()) |
| |
| cli := clus.Client(targetIdx) |
| _, err := cli.MoveLeader(context.Background(), target) |
| if err != rpctypes.ErrNotLeader { |
| t.Fatalf("error expected %v, got %v", rpctypes.ErrNotLeader, err) |
| } |
| |
| cli = clus.Client(oldLeadIdx) |
| _, err = cli.MoveLeader(context.Background(), target) |
| if err != nil { |
| t.Fatal(err) |
| } |
| |
| leadIdx := clus.WaitLeader(t) |
| lead := uint64(clus.Members[leadIdx].ID()) |
| if target != lead { |
| t.Fatalf("new leader expected %d, got %d", target, lead) |
| } |
| } |

| // TestMaintenanceSnapshotError ensures that context cancel/timeout |
| // before snapshot reading returns corresponding context errors. |
| func TestMaintenanceSnapshotError(t *testing.T) { |
| defer testutil.AfterTest(t) |
| |
| clus := integration.NewClusterV3(t, &integration.ClusterConfig{Size: 1}) |
| defer clus.Terminate(t) |
| |
| // reading snapshot with canceled context should error out |
| ctx, cancel := context.WithCancel(context.Background()) |
| rc1, err := clus.RandClient().Snapshot(ctx) |
| if err != nil { |
| t.Fatal(err) |
| } |
| defer rc1.Close() |
| |
| cancel() |
| _, err = io.Copy(ioutil.Discard, rc1) |
| if err != context.Canceled { |
| t.Errorf("expected %v, got %v", context.Canceled, err) |
| } |
| |
| // reading snapshot with deadline exceeded should error out |
| ctx, cancel = context.WithTimeout(context.Background(), time.Second) |
| defer cancel() |
| rc2, err := clus.RandClient().Snapshot(ctx) |
| if err != nil { |
| t.Fatal(err) |
| } |
| defer rc2.Close() |
| |
| time.Sleep(2 * time.Second) |
| |
| _, err = io.Copy(ioutil.Discard, rc2) |
| if err != nil && err != context.DeadlineExceeded { |
| t.Errorf("expected %v, got %v", context.DeadlineExceeded, err) |
| } |
| } |
| |
| // TestMaintenanceSnapshotErrorInflight ensures that inflight context cancel/timeout |
| // fails snapshot reading with corresponding context errors. |
| func TestMaintenanceSnapshotErrorInflight(t *testing.T) { |
| defer testutil.AfterTest(t) |
| |
| clus := integration.NewClusterV3(t, &integration.ClusterConfig{Size: 1}) |
| defer clus.Terminate(t) |
| |
| // take about 1-second to read snapshot |
| clus.Members[0].Stop(t) |
| dpath := filepath.Join(clus.Members[0].DataDir, "member", "snap", "db") |
| b := backend.NewDefaultBackend(dpath) |
| s := mvcc.NewStore(b, &lease.FakeLessor{}, nil) |
| rev := 100000 |
| for i := 2; i <= rev; i++ { |
| s.Put([]byte(fmt.Sprintf("%10d", i)), bytes.Repeat([]byte("a"), 1024), lease.NoLease) |
| } |
| s.Close() |
| b.Close() |
| clus.Members[0].Restart(t) |
| |
| // reading snapshot with canceled context should error out |
| ctx, cancel := context.WithCancel(context.Background()) |
| rc1, err := clus.RandClient().Snapshot(ctx) |
| if err != nil { |
| t.Fatal(err) |
| } |
| defer rc1.Close() |
| |
| donec := make(chan struct{}) |
| go func() { |
| time.Sleep(300 * time.Millisecond) |
| cancel() |
| close(donec) |
| }() |
| _, err = io.Copy(ioutil.Discard, rc1) |
| if err != nil && err != context.Canceled { |
| t.Errorf("expected %v, got %v", context.Canceled, err) |
| } |
| <-donec |
| |
| // reading snapshot with deadline exceeded should error out |
| ctx, cancel = context.WithTimeout(context.Background(), time.Second) |
| defer cancel() |
| rc2, err := clus.RandClient().Snapshot(ctx) |
| if err != nil { |
| t.Fatal(err) |
| } |
| defer rc2.Close() |
| |
| // 300ms left and expect timeout while snapshot reading is in progress |
| time.Sleep(700 * time.Millisecond) |
| _, err = io.Copy(ioutil.Discard, rc2) |
| if err != nil && err != context.DeadlineExceeded { |
| t.Errorf("expected %v, got %v", context.DeadlineExceeded, err) |
| } |
| } |
